Do I need a license to drive a boat in MN?

Any person from 12-17 years of age, is required to obtain a Minnesota Watercraft Operator’s Permit, commonly called a boat license, to operate a motorized boat over 25 horsepower. … May operate a boat of 25-75 horsepower so long as they have someone at least 21 years of age on board with them who may take direct control.

Do boat trailers need license plates in MN?

If your trailer is a small utility trailer that has 3,000 pounds gross vehicle weight or under, it would receive a permanent Minnesota registration sticker. … Registered trailers weighing over 3,000 pounds gross vehicle weight require one license plate with yearly registration.

Can you get a DUI in a kayak in Minnesota?

Minnesota Kayaking OUI Laws Can you get a DUI on a kayak in Minnesota? Yes you can get a DUI on a kayak in Minnesota. … You can get the equivalent of a DUI, a BWI (Boating While Impaired) in Minnesota with a Blood Alcohol Content (BAC) of 0.08%.

Can the driver of a boat drink alcohol?

While it isn’t illegal to drink alcohol on a boat, it is against the law to operate a vessel while under the influence of intoxicating liquor or drugs. The blood alcohol limit for boating is the same as that for driving a car – 0.08%.

Why should a boat's gas tank never be completely filled?

It’s important to never fill the tank of your boat beyond 90% full. This leaves room for gas to expand and avoids the potential for overflow. Ensure that all air vents and valves to the gas tank are open.

Does boat insurance cover blown engine?

Your boat insurance may cover a blown engine if the problem was not related to a lack of maintenance or expected upkeep on your part. Most policies will cover engine damage if it was a direct result of a collision or severe weather. … In addition to negligence, insurers also don’t usually cover wear and tear.

Will boat insurance cover a cracked block?

Boat insurance will cover engine damage or cracked engine block only if the damage happened to your engine is not-related to normal wear or tear due to lack of maintenance. If the motor is wrecked in an accident or stolen, boat insurance will cover those if you have collision/comprehensive coverage.
